Motability Operations Group | Sustainability Performance

https://www.mo.co.uk

A provider of vehicle leasing and mobility solutions for people with disabilities, working in partnership with the government to offer affordable transportation options for individuals with mobility challenges.

  • Motability Operations Group plc (UK-listed structure backing Motability Foundation, UK's largest single-customer car leasing operation for disabled people) has faced sustained UK Public Accounts Committee scrutiny over the historic 2018 GBP 2.4 billion sustained Motability cash reserves disclosures (UK Public Accounts Committee criticized Motability Operations Group cash reserves and CEO Mike Betts USD 2.2 million annual compensation 2018) affecting UK institutional creditor governance complexity.
